I am tryin to buy a obd scanner for my 94' MX-6 but i am wondering twaht adaptor hooks up to it. Will the Ford probe scanner work with this ecu on the mazda. EEC-IV is the ecu system that the probe uses. PLEASE HELP!

94 is obd-I, you don't need an adapter, just a jumper wire (or a paperclip, which works pretty well for me) make sure your car is off, go under the hood, and look for a small box that says "diagnosis". inside you'll see several slots and a diagram inside the top of the box that tells you what each slot is for. plug the jumper wire/paperclip into the TEN and GND slots. put your car in the on position, DONT START IT ! the check engine light will flash the codes stored. it works somewhat like morse code. i'm not on my computer right now so i don't have the site that tells you step by step how to do it and it also gives you the meaning of the code numbers but i'll have it by tomorrow afternoon if no one beats me to it
